Martha Barraclough Carey Obituary

WILLIAMSPORT - Martha Knights Barraclough Carey, died February 28, 2018, at home, in the prime of life as she approached her 102nd birthday.

She was a graduate of Williamsport High School and received her BA from Bucknell University before teaching mathematics for three years in Jersey Shore, PA.

She and her husband Ronald lived in Foxburg, PA for 25 years, where she raised her three children; Martha B. Finn, MD (husband David Finn, MD), Frances B. Graham (husband James Graham) and R. Joseph Barraclough (wife Julie Kintner).

She was a devoted member of the Memorial Church of our Father in Foxburg, PA, wherein she played the organ, sang in and directed the choir and was an active member of the altar guild.

 An avid reader and member of several book clubs, she supported the Foxburg Free Library.  She was very active in the PTA and “Band Aids” of Allegheny-Clarion Valley High School.  A member of the Foxburg Country Club, she had a beautiful swing (never took a “mulligan”) and contributed to many pot luck dinners in the club house.  She continued her love of golf when she and Ronnie spent winters in Clearwater Florida.

Widowed, she remarried James Carey of Williamsport, when she was eighty years young.  She had two step-children, Jennifer Hart of Carlisle, Massachusetts and James Carey, Jr. of Wilmington, Delaware.

She was the quintessential grandmother of seven (now wonderful adults) and great-grandmother to an extraordinary young man and a beautiful newborn baby boy.

Second to her love of family was her passion for art.  Her watercolor and oil painted florals and landscapes are coveted by her family and friends as testament to her gentle nature and capacity to find beauty everywhere and in everyone.

It would be remiss to fail to mention her great sense of humor (she was very “punny” and if she read this, would “die laughing”).

She was a wonderful cook and her apple pies so incredibly delicious, they may well deserve their own obituary.

She was the daughter of the late Edward G. and Frances (Bartholomew) Knights.  She was preceded in death by her husband Ronald Barraclough, second husband James Carey, sisters Dr. Frances Skeath and Winnifred Knights and a brother Dr. Edward Knights.
